Program Description

The Sony PlayStation 5 beta program is a structured process for selecting and enrolling a limited group of users to test and evaluate upcoming software updates, features, and game content. This allows Sony to receive valuable user feedback, improve the user experience, and identify any potential issues or glitches before a full release. Participation often requires commitment and time, as testers are expected to report on their experiences and provide constructive criticism.

Eligibility Criteria

Eligibility for the PlayStation 5 beta program usually involves a combination of factors. This may include factors such as the player’s location, their history of participation in previous beta programs, and their engagement with the PlayStation ecosystem. Sony frequently emphasizes that eligibility criteria can vary depending on the specific program. For instance, some programs might be geographically limited, while others may prioritize players with a history of active feedback.

Bug Reporting

Beta testers play a vital role in identifying bugs and glitches in the updates. A comprehensive bug reporting system is crucial for efficient feedback collection. Testers are expected to document the specific steps required to reproduce the issue, including relevant system information and screenshots. Detailed reports enable Sony’s development team to pinpoint the root cause of problems and facilitate rapid fixes.

Stress Testing

Stress testing is a critical component of the update testing process. It involves pushing the system to its limits, simulating peak usage scenarios to identify potential performance bottlenecks. These tests assess how the system responds under heavy loads, such as concurrent gameplay or multiple active applications. This proactive approach helps to ensure smooth performance during high-demand situations.

Procedures for Reporting Bugs During Beta Testing

Clear and concise bug reports are essential during beta testing. Detailed descriptions, including steps to reproduce the bug, error messages (if any), and screenshots or videos, greatly aid developers in identifying and resolving issues. This structured approach to reporting ensures that feedback is actionable and facilitates a smoother update process. A standardized template or dedicated forum for bug reporting can greatly streamline this process.
